PostGIS

Références associées.

REMPEC - Projet SAFEMED (Union Européenne)

REMPEC (Regional Marine Pollution Emergency Response Centre for the Mediterranean Sea)

Client   

Le REMPEC (Regional Marine Pollution Emergency Response Centre for the Mediterranean Sea) est le Centre Régional Méditerranéen pour l’Intervention d’Urgence contre la Pollution Marine Accidentelle.

Le projet s'inscrit dans le cadre du projet SAFEMED, projet de coopération Euro-méditerranéenne pour la Sécurité Maritime et la Prévention de la Pollution provenant des navires. Le projet a été initié en 2005, il est financé par le Fonds MEDA de l’Union Européenne et est mis en œuvre par le REMPEC.

Le projet SAFEMED est axé sur:
  • Les obligations de l’Etat du pavillon et la surveillance des sociétés de classification;
  • La sécurité de la navigation et la surveillance du trafic; 
  • La protection de l’environnent marin; 
  • Les questions relatives à l’élément humain 
  • La sûreté des navires et les installations portuaires.

Descriptif du projet

Makina Corpus conçoit et réalise la partie SIG du projet SAFEMED :

  • Intégration des bases de données du Lloyd's Maritime Intelligence Unit sur les mouvements de navires et de la base du REMPEC sur les accidents de pollution marine
  • Spécifications, conception et développement d'un SIG en ligne permettant aux utilisateurs autorisés de requêter les données de la base de données REMPEC 
  • Développement d'un SIG en ligne sur les flux de trafic maritime et les risques en Mer Mediterrannée.
  • Développement d'un outil d'analyse des risques et des ressources anti-pollution

Fonctionnalités

  • Une architecture open source client-serveur
  • Application webmapping 
  • Affichage de données géoréférencées
  • Module de recherches thématiques (assistant de requête)
  • Stockage de noeuds, génération de grille et placement de waypoints
  • Portail multilingues
  • Outil de navigation cartographique.
  • Édition de données (interface de saisie en ligne)
  • Mises à jour automatisées des données
  • Interface d'administration
  • Statistisques d'utilisation du système

Expertise Makina Corpus

  • Recueil du besoin et rédaction des spécifications détaillées
  • Conception du modèle de données
  • Intégration des données en base PostgreSQL/PostGIS
  • Création de l'interface et intégration graphique
  • Extraction, synchronisation et intégrations des données dans une base de données unique
  • Création des interfaces cartographiques
  • Procèdures de mises à jour
  • Préconisations d'hébergement

Technologies utilisées

  • SIG : Django, Mapnik, API Javascript OpenLayers
  • SGBD : PostgresQL et son extension spatiale PostGIS
  • Technologies Javascript, Python, Ajax
  • Scripts d'importation de données avec Talend Open Studio (ETL)
  • Serveur HTTP Apache

Cybelia - Intégration d'un module de géolocalisation à un PDA

Cybelia

Cybelia est filiale informatique du groupe agroalimentaire Glon-Sanders. Le Groupe Glon est implanté à Saint-Gérand, en Bretagne. Le groupe exerce ses activités dans la nutrition animale, l'agrofourniture, la génétique et la santé animale, l'industrie agro-alimentaire, les services et l'expertise.

Descriptif du projet

Création d'un assistant de guidage des chauffeurs de camions de transport du groupe Glon. Il s'agit d'un PDA sur lequel le chauffeur gère les tournées à réaliser. Il se guide par GPS et fait des remontées d'information sur la localisation des points de chargement et déchargement

Contexte

L'optimisation des tournées de distribution de produits agroalimentaires par les transporteurs est une problématique importante en terme de coût.

Permettre aux chauffeurs de s'équiper d'outils adaptés à leur métier permet de fiabiliser et d'optimiser les transports, tant au niveau du temps que de leur coût.

La traçabilité et la remontée d'information sont des points également essentiels.

Fonctionnalités

  • Optimisation des routes des chauffeurs ;
  • Suivi des tournées ;
  • Guidage par GPS ;
  • Remontée d'information textuelle ;
  • Remontée d'information géographique ;
  • Description géolocalisée par retour d'information plus précise que les outils disponibles sur le marché.

Expertise Makina Corpus

  • Conception de la base de données.
  • Mise en place de Webservices.

Technologies utilisées

  • SGBD : PostgreSQL + PostGIS.
  • SIG : MapServer.
  • Webservices : langage Python.

Ville de Cannes

Ville de Cannes

Le service Information Géographique de la Ville de Cannes a confié à Makina Corpus la refonte et l'optimisation de son Intranet géographique, ainsi que la réalisation d'un site Internet géographique.

Descriptif

Étude et optimisation d'un site Internet géographique :

  • étude des solutions existantes basées sur des logiciels libres, en matière de diffusion d'informations géographiques (Internet/Intranet/Extranet) ;
  • analyse des outils SIG en place (outils propriétaires) et des données existantes, pour s'assurer de leur bonne reprise dans l'outil choisi pour le site Internet ;
  • mise en oeuvre d'un plan de test et de mise en production du site ;
  • réalisation du site internet et gestion des échanges entre le site et les données SIG de la Ville de Cannes ;
  • rédaction des différentes documentations associées ;
  • transfert de compétences aux équipes du service Information Géographique de la ville.

Deux applications :

  • Une application totalement intégrée au portail de services de la Ville permettra sous peu aux administrés de la ville de Cannes de visualiser le plan local d'urbanisme et d'obtenir des renseignements à jour pour les parcelles de leur choix. Ils pourront également par ce biais commander une notice officielle de la ville.
  • Une application plus orientée cartographie permettra prochainement aux habitants d'accéder aux ressources cartographiques de la ville. Elle fournira des services variés de recherche et de visualisation de bâtiments publics, des points remarquables de la ville, etc.

Contexte

Au sein de la Direction des Systèmes d'Information et des Télécommunications de la ville de Cannes (DSIT), un outil propriétaire est mis en place en 2005 pour déployer un Intranet géographique. Ce dernier s'adresse aux quelques 3000 agents municipaux de la ville. Environ 300 utilisateurs différents se connectent à l'Intranet géographique régulièrement pour y effectuer des consultations du cadastre, des espaces verts, des photographies aériennes... avec la possibilité de recherches à l'adresse, à la parcelle.

Une ouverture sur Internet s'avère rapidement nécessaire, avec notamment la délivrance de renseignements d'urbanisme.

Pour pouvoir faire bénéficier les utilisateurs de l'Intranet géographique de fonctionnalités plus avancées et d'une ouverture vers Internet, un outil basé sur un logiciel libre est rapidement envisagé.

Fonctionnalités

  • Affichage de fonds de plan cartographiques de la collectivité ;
  • Navigation cartographique ;
  • Recherche par critères alphanumériques et géographiques ;
  • Intégration avec le système de gestion de contenu libre Joomla.

Expertise Makina Corpus

Makina Corpus est intervenu en phase d'étude (présentation des solutions cartographiques Open Source existantes).

Puis Makina Corpus a réalisé le développement d'un intranet pour la diffusion des données cartographiques entre les services municipaux, en intégrant les données provenant d'une solution propriétaire.

Makina Corpus a également assuré le développement du site Web cartographique pour la diffusion des données cartographiques vers le public et l'intégration avec l'outil de consultation du PLU et le formulaire de demande d'extrait du règlement associé.

Enfin, Makina Corpus a rédigé les différentes documentations associées et a assuré le transfert de compétences aux équipes du service Information Géographique de la ville.

Technologies utilisées

  • Applications clientes : MapBuilder, OpenLayers.
  • Serveur de cache : TileCache.
  • Serveur cartographique : GeoServer.
  • Base de données spatiale : PostGIS.
  • Intégration des données : FME / scripts à façon / traitement SQL.
  • Site portail et fonctionnalités coté serveur : langage PHP, système de gestion de contenu Joomla, framework symfony.